Gideon and Mei Tanbunaan with Asian Pacific Christian Mission International in Indonesia
Asian Pacific Christian Mission International (APCMI) was founded in 1971 by Chuck and Nance Winegarner, from Southern CA. Indonesian nationals were brought into the leadership in the early years and the ministry was placed totally in the hands of the Indonesian leadership of Dr. and Mrs. Gideon Tanbunaan over twelve years ago.
Because the focus of APCMI remains on evangelism and church planting, the ministry founded the Missionary Training School in order to equip Christian men and women with mission training and skills. The focus is on cross-cultural church planting to fulfill a specific void in the outreach programs of APCMI, and to sponsor students who are preparing to become church planters and church leaders.
The free clinics they operate are seeing over 11,000 patients annually at no cost to the patient. They have an effective prison ministry with over 60 baptisms and four ex-convicts have dedicated their lives to full-time ministry. Their Christian radio ministry broadcasts to an area that includes five to six million people. Their village technology training program teaches skills to improve the standard of living of their church planters and their congregants. They presently have 163 churches and/or preaching posts in an area of strong Christian persecution.

Moses & Samantha Seth, Don & Bridget Brewster with Agape International Missions in Cambodia
Agape International Missions was established in 1988 by Moses Samol Seth in the Kingdom of Cambodia. Moses, a former Cambodian General, began this church planting ministry, and has started 707 Christ-centered, Bible teaching churches in Cambodia. Through these churches, AIM has provided assistance to the poor and needy, including financial & material assistance, education in life skills through the use of literature, electronic media and leadership training in cooperation with other non-government organizations, the church and the

In 2005, Don and Bridget Brewster initiated a focus on ending the evil of child sexual slavery in Cambodia, by proving transformational aftercare for victims and
equipping the local church for prevention. Two aftercare centers (Agape Restoration Center and Agape Transitional Living Center) were opened in 2006, and are providing a wide range of services to assist rescued young girls. Currently, ARC has a Cambodian staff, providing physical care, emotional and spiritual renewal, employment training.

Christian's Haven in the Philippines
Christians’ Haven was established by Ken and Angelica Oosting in 1996 in Iligan City. God laid a burden on their hearts to get involved in a ministry with street children. Christians’ Haven is now an orphanage outreach to street children. Their mission is to free children from poverty and despair and introduce them to Jesus Christ. Committed Christian house parents and ministry teams share God’s love with the children by providing them protection, shelter, discipline, care and education. Their goal is to introduce these children to the love and saving grace of our Lord by providing parental love and affection, a safe environment in which to grow, the teachings of the Bible, guidance, education, food, clothing, medical care and vocational training. Chad and Jennifer Huddleston with Team Expansion in Japan
Chad and Jennifer are house church planters near Osaka, Japan. Their team is building relationships to draw people to Christ through several ministries. They hold weekly services and ministry activities with a growing house church. One productive ministry is English Bible classes, as many are eager to develop their English.
